
Electrical Mechanical Fitter - Murton SR7
National Grid
The Role
Overview
Maintain and repair high‑voltage substation equipment as an Electrical/Mechanical Fitter.
Requirements
- nvq level 3
- computer literacy
- high voltage
- iosh/nebosh
- driving licence
- mewp licence
What You Bring
-A recognised apprenticeship in Electrical/Mechanical engineering OR an NVQ/Level 3 Electrical/Mechanical qualification with the relevant fitting experience is required. -A good level of computer literacy -High voltage engineering experience. -You live within 30 mins travel of SR7 9TP -IOSH / NEBOSH. -A Full UK Driving Licence. -MEWP Licence. -You can demonstrate practical industrial engineering skills – Installations, breakdown, repair and maintenance experience, fault finding, strip down and rebuild, working to Safety Procedures, problem solving and following work specifications to maintain equipment.

Benefits
-Hours - 37 Avg Monday to Friday, Days only (Winter 36 hrs / Summer 38 hrs - 4 day working pattern). -26 days holiday plus 8 statutory days. -Company commercial vehicle from home to work. -Starting salary £40,197 pa including allowance. -Paid overtime + Bonus (2025 – up to 4%)
